Gigacycle fatigue behaviors of two SNCM439 steels with different tensile strengthes
Institution:Zheng Duan · Xian-Feng Ma · Hui-Ji Shi AML,Department of Engineering Mechanics,School of Aerospace,Tsinghua University,100084 Beijing,China Ryosuke Murai · Eiichi Yanagisawa Mitsubishi Heavy Industries,Ltd.,Tokyo,Japan
Abstract:Gigacycle fatigue behaviors of two SNCM439 steels with different tensile strengthes were experimentally studied by rotating bending tests,to investigate the effects of the tensile strength obtained by different heat treatment processes on very high cycle fatigue failure mechanisms.The material with higher tensile strength of 1 710 MPa exhibited typical gigacycle fatigue failure characteristics,whereas one with lower tensile strength of 1 010 MPa showed only traditional fatigue limit during the tests and no ...
